European Crossbow in the style of “Hell”: a missile with a range of up to 800 km and a warhead weighing 300 kg

At the DSEI 2025 exhibition, a new Crossbow cruise missile was presented, featuring standard features similar to the Ukrainian “Hell”.

The European missile concern MBDA debuted the Crossbow cruise missile at the DSEI 2025 exhibition, which is taking place in London. This event came as a surprise even to experts, since the development had not been announced earlier, as reported by Defence Express.

The project was developed in just seven months, and deliveries of new missiles are expected to start as early as the second quarter of 2026. This was made possible by the use of existing military and civilian components, which significantly reduced the time for creation.

The Crossbow design itself looks extremely practical. Compared to other systems, it does not have complex shapes to reduce radar visibility. A significant part of the structure, particularly the turbojet engine, is located above the fuselage, which enables a reduction in production costs. The wings are also simple to make. This approach is reminiscent of the Ukrainian experience in creating the Peklo missile, which was presented in December 2024. However, the coincidence in approaches can only be explained by the same challenges – the need to develop affordable and effective long-range attack means.

The Crossbow missile has higher characteristics compared to its Ukrainian counterparts, in particular due to its larger dimensions. Its length is 5.3 meters, and its wingspan is 3 meters. It is equipped with a 300 kg warhead and is capable of hitting targets at a distance of up to 800 km. For comparison, the Ukrainian Palanytsia, which shares similar characteristics with Peklo, has a range of up to 650 km and a vibration of up to 100 kg. Its dimensions are 3.5 meters in length and 1.7 meters in wingspan.

It is also worth noting the method of launching the missile. MBDA did not waste resources on designing complex launchers. The images presented show a simple platform on a Mercedes Zetos chassis. This greatly simplifies the organization of production and improves the possibilities of using the missile on the battlefield.

Overall, the Crossbow appears to be a rational solution for modern military challenges. It combines sufficient power, ease of production, and realistic delivery times. Compared to other experimental projects presented in Europe, this development appears more aligned with the real needs of armies.
